Noun: skeleton in the cupboard (skeletons in the cupboard)
- A scandal that is kept secret
"The politician lived in fear that his skeleton in the cupboard would be exposed";
- skeleton, skeleton in the closet
Derived forms: skeletons in the cupboard
Encyclopedia: Skeleton in the cupboard